People who still have stubble on r5 after 3+ passes. Are you favoring the cap or the safety bar? Are you using ultra light pressure?

I’m using r5 and getting awesome results in 1.5 passes.
I find the light blade exposure allows me to use more pressure than normal, and the design favors riding the safety bar.

This is in my top 2 razors out of 70 safety razors over 13 years.

I've been using the 6s for 5 days, gradually learning to favor the safety bar and use more pressure. I definitely haven't mastered it yet. So far, I'm getting quick, smooth DFS but really having to work for the BBS. I think in time my technique will match the razor better. I'm most accustomed to the Variant, which is much more aggressive than the 6s and involves different technique.
